Senate Directs OAUSTECH Students To Go Home on Two-Week Break …

The Senate of Olusegun Agagu University of Science and Technology [OAUSTECH], Okitipupa, Ondo State has directed students of the University to proceed on a two-week Mid-Semester break.

The directive was contained in a circular issued on Friday, 25th June, 2021 by the University Registrar, Mr. G. O. Saliu, MANUPA.

“Arising from the students’ protest that erupted yesterday morning on the spate of insecurity around the metropolis where students reside, the Vice-Chancellor, on behalf of Senate had directed that all students should proceed on two [2] weeks Mid-Semester break with effect from Monday, 28th June, 2021”, the circular read in part.

According to the circular, the students are expected back on campus from home on Sunday, 11th July, 2021 for revision and examinations commencing on 26th July, 2021.
